Core Skills Analysis
Literacy Development
- The child is able to recognize and name some common sight words found in age-appropriate books.
- The child is practicing phonemic awareness by identifying sounds in words as they parrot back sentences from the books.
- The activity promotes vocabulary expansion as the child encounters new words and phrases in outdoor contexts.
- The child develops comprehension skills by relating stories read to their environment, enhancing understanding.
Language Skills
- Engagement in storytelling encourages the child to use language expressively, enhancing sentence structure.
- The child is learning conversational skills by discussing illustrations and storylines with peers or adults.
- Listening to stories in an outdoor setting fosters attention and auditory skills as distractions are varied.
- The activity supports narrative skills as the child learns to sequence events from the stories read.
Environmental Awareness
- Reading outdoors allows the child to connect the themes of nature found in stories to their real-world surroundings.
- The activity prompts curiosity about nature, leading to discussions about plants and animals mentioned in the books.
- The child begins to recognize the differences between indoor and outdoor learning environments through their experiences.
- Exposure to the outdoors during reading helps foster a love for nature and a desire to explore.
Tips
To further enhance literacy skills, consider exploring books that contain interactive elements, such as lift-the-flap or pop-up features, to maintain engagement. Additionally, integrating sensory activities (like nature scavenger hunts) could provide deeper learning experiences by connecting stories to physical environments.
Book Recommendations
- The Very Hungry Caterpillar by Eric Carle: A classic children's book that takes young readers through the journey of a caterpillar's transformation, introducing them to counting and days of the week.
- Brown Bear, Brown Bear, What Do You See? by Bill Martin Jr. and Eric Carle: A delightful picture book that introduces colors and animals through a repetitive and engaging read-aloud format suitable for outdoor reading.
- We're All Wonders by R.J. Palacio: A beautifully illustrated book that teaches kids about kindness and empathy, perfect for sparking conversations about feelings and friendships in an outdoor setting.
